Welcoming a New Voice to Our Team
Speaking of fresh beginnings, we are thrilled to welcome Reed Williams (she/her) to our team as our new Director of Digital Engagement and Narrative Strategy! She brings a wealth of experience in storytelling and will be instrumental in shaping how we share our story and connect with you all in more meaningful ways. We're so excited for the fresh perspectives and energy Reed brings to our mission for a thriving future for LGBTQIA+ Virginians.

Early Announcement: Advocacy Institute!
As spring unfolds, we're excited to give you an early look at an amazing opportunity coming this September: our Advocacy Institute
This intensive program will equip passionate individuals with the tools and knowledge they need to champion a thriving future for LGBTQIA+ Virginians, on the local level. We're looking forward to welcoming a diverse group of community members and empowering them to make a meaningful impact in their communities and beyond. Save the Date: Our Annual Dinner
Mark your calendars! Our Annual Dinner, a cornerstone event celebrating our community and collective impact, will be held on Friday, October 4th, 2025 . We hope you'll join us for another inspiring evening. More details and formal invitations will follow later this summer.
